The main steps of glass etching processing include:
- Surface Treatment and Cleaning: The glass surface is first cleaned to remove impurities such as grease and dust, ensuring precision and quality in the etching results.
- Photolithography or Masking Process: According to customer requirements, a protective layer (such as photoresist or other etch-resistant materials) is applied to the glass surface using a mask to shield areas not intended for etching.
- Chemical Etching: The glass is immersed in a solution bath containing etching agents (commonly hydrofluoric acid solutions) that chemically remove the exposed glass areas. This process allows for precise control over etching depth and effect.
- Cleaning and Inspection: After etching, the glass undergoes thorough cleaning to remove residual chemicals. The etched results are then inspected and quality-controlled to ensure they meet customer specifications.
- Subsequent Processing: The etched glass can undergo further processing steps such as polishing, drilling, or cutting to meet the specific requirements of different applications.

Common Application Fields:
- Electronics: Touchscreens, sensors, electronic labels.
- Optical Instruments: Components requiring specific surface features.
- Automotive Glass: Decorative or functional elements.
- Architectural Decoration: Decorative glass panels, textured surfaces.
